    ❤️ Why you'll love this recipe

    Roasting carrots, whether in the oven or in an air fryer, draws out their natural sugars, caramelizing them and giving them slightly crispy edges. It intensifies their already sweet natural flavour.

    🛒 Ingredients

    Ready to get started?

    Before we get to the full recipes for roasted carrots with feta cheese, here are a few notes about the ingredients.

    • carrots: the freshest you can find! Rainbow carrots make a showstopper presentation, but they're not always readily available. If you plan to make oven-roasted carrots, you can leave them whole (or split them lengthwise down the center.) If you are roasting carrots in the air fryer, you may have to slice them into smaller pieces, depending on the size of your air fryer. You can always use baby carrots, too. They won't take as long to roast.
    • olive oil, or a high-smoke point oil like avocado oil. You'll need just enough to lightly coat the carrots
    • garlic cloves: fresh is always best
    • smoked paprika: adds a touch of smoky spice!
    • feta cheese: gives a salty contrast to naturally sweet carrots
    • chopped pistachios: salted pistachios are delicious in this side dish, but you can substitute other nuts like pine nuts, walnuts, almonds or pecans, or leave them out entirely!
    • parsley: for garnish
    • lemon: squeeze over all to brighten flavours just before serving.

    🔪 How to cook carrots in an air fryer

    Carrots in air fryer basket, ready to fry.

    Air Fryer roasted carrots are so easy to make and incredibly flavourful!

    Step 1: Prepare the carrots: Peel the carrots and remove their tops. Cut into uniform sizes that will fit in the basket of your air fryer in a single layer. Toss with 1 teaspoon oil, smoked paprika, minced garlic and salt and pepper.

    Step 2: Cook the carrots: Preheat the air fryer to 360°F. for 3 minutes. When hot, remove the basket and arrange the prepared carrots in a single layer.
    Replace the basket and air fry at 360°F. for 7 to 8 minutes.
    Remove the basket, shake it or use tongs to flip the carrots.
    Replace the basket again and continue cooking for 5 to 6 minutes or until carrots are fork tender.

    Step 3: Serve: Transfer the carrots to a serving dish. Top with crumbled feta cheese, chopped pistachios and minced parsley. Squeeze a little fresh lemon juice over all and serve! I know you'll love these air fryer roasted carrots.

    🔪 How to roast carrots in the oven

    Whole carrots on a baking sheet ready to roast in the oven.
    1. Preheat the oven to 375°F. Place a sturdy baking sheet with low sides in the oven while it is preheating.
    2. Prepare the carrots. Peel or scrub and trim the tops to 2 inches.
    3. Toss with 1 teaspoon oil, smoked paprika, salt and pepper, and minced garlic.
    4. Once the oven is preheated, remove the baking sheet and line it with parchment paper for easy cleanup. You want the natural sugars in the carrots to caramelize to develop lightly browned, crispy surfaces. If the baking dish has high sides, heat tends to be trapped inside and the carrots will cook by steaming instead of roasting.
    5. Spread the carrots out on the baking sheet (using two sheets, if necessary) so they aren't touching one another.
    6. Roast for 30 to 40 minutes, turning once part way through until the carrots are fork tender.
    7. Transfer to a serving dish and top with feta cheese, chopped pistachios and parsley. Squeeze a little fresh lemon juice over all to brighten the flavours and serve!

    ❓Readers' Questions

    How many carrots do I need per person? What is one serving of carrots?


    How many carrots to cook per person will depend on several factors.
    For example, what else are you serving? Lots of other vegetables?
    Consider your friends' appetites. Are they big eaters? Then scale up. Children? Scale down.

    Generally, however, one serving of carrots is one cup. One large carrot about 8 inches long or 3 - 4 ounces in weight will yield one cup.

    If you're serving mini carrots, one serving (or one cup) is about 12 mini carrots.

    How to reheat vegetables in an air fryer

    Leftovers? No problem. Preheat the air fryer to 320°F for 3 minutes. Arrange leftover carrots in a single layer, then heat for 3 to 4 minutes. If not hot enough, continue to heat and check at 1-minute intervals.

    📖 Recipe

    Roasted Carrots topped with Feta Cheese, pistachios and parsley

    Air Fryer (or Oven) Roasted Carrots with Feta and Pistachios

    Learn how to cook carrots in an air fryer or how to roast carrots in the oven to make these flavourful Mediterranean Roasted Carrots with Feta and Pistachios.
    Print Pin Rate
    Course: Side Dish
    Cuisine: American, Mediterranean
    Prep Time: 5 minutes minutes
    Cook Time: 14 minutes minutes
    Total Time: 19 minutes minutes
    Servings: 4
    Calories: 114kcal
    Author: Elaine
    Prevent your screen from going dark

    Equipment

    Air Fryer
    or oven

    Ingredients

    • 12 young carrots, with (or without) tops
    • 2 teaspoon olive oil, extra virgin, or avocado or grape seed oil
    •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
    • 2 cloves garlic, minced
    • ½ tsp each salt and pepper
    • ⅓ cup feta cheese, crumbled
    • ⅓ cup salted pistachios, coarsely chopped
    • 2 tablespoon fresh parsley, finely chopped

    Instructions

    For Air Fryer Roasted Carrots

    • Peel the carrots and remove their tops. Cut into uniform sizes that will fit in the basket of your air fryer in a single layer. Toss with 1 teaspoon oil, smoked paprika, salt and pepper, and minced garlic.
    • Preheat the air fryer to 360°F. for 3 minutes. When hot, remove the basket and arrange the prepared carrots in a single layer. Replace the basket and air fry at 360°F. for 7 to 8 minutes. Remove the basket, shake it or use tongs to flip the carrots. Replace the basket again and continue cooking for 5 to 6 minutes or until carrots are fork tender.
    • Transfer the carrots to a serving dish. Top with crumbled feta cheese, chopped pistachios and minced parsley. Squeeze a little fresh lemon juice over all and serve!

    For Oven Roasted Carrots

    • Preheat oven to 375°F. Place a sturdy baking sheet with low sides in the oven while it is preheating.
    • Prepare the carrots. Peel or scrub and trim the tops to 2 inches.Toss with 1 teaspoon oil, smoked paprika, salt and pepper, and minced garlic.
    • Once the oven is preheated, remove the baking sheet and line it with parchment paper for easy cleanup. Spread the carrots out on the baking sheet (using two sheets, if necessary) so they aren't touching one another.
    • Roast for 30 to 40 minutes, turning once part way through, until the carrots are fork tender. Transfer to a serving dish and top with feta cheese, chopped pistachios and parsley. Squeeze a little fresh lemon juice over all to brighten the flavours and serve!
